Job Duties
Inspect HDPC packaging, labels, and finished products to ensure compliance with quality specifications.
Monitor, operate, and adjust packaging and finishing equipment to maintain efficiency and product quality.
Perform equipment changeovers, including size and order changes, following lockout/tagout procedures.
Supervise machine settings to ensure products meet quality and efficiency standards.
Maintain a constant supply of raw materials to the packaging process.
Inspect incoming raw materials, packaging materials, boxes, and labels for quality.
Troubleshoot line and product issues and resolve equipment jams, including accessing equipment as required.
Communicate defects, quality concerns, and production issues to manufacturing and quality team members.
Provide appropriate disposition of nonconforming or sub‑quality products.
Assist with preventative maintenance activities in coordination with the maintenance team.
Assist team members and participate in job rotation and shift relief as needed.
Communicate key production and operational information to incoming and outgoing shifts.
Identify and communicate training needs for self and other team members.
Maintain accurate awareness and execution of Quality Management System (QMS) policies and procedures.
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work environment in compliance with safety standards.
Optimize production volume and product quality while adhering to safety requirements.
Job Qualifications
Previous manufacturing or packaging experience preferred.
Ability to follow written and verbal instructions.
Basic mechanical aptitude and attention to detail.
Ability to work in a fast‑paced environment and meet production goals.
Strong commitment to safety and quality.
Must be able to pass a background check.
Physical Demands
Frequently push, pull, carry, and lift 50 lbs.
Frequent walking, standing, stretching, bending, stooping, twisting, reaching, grasping, and repetitive movements.
Occasionally required to climb, stoop, kneel, crouch or crawl.
Frequently must be able to work in moderate noise, up to 83 decibels.
Exposure to noise environment requires hearing protection.
Must be able and willing to work in a non‑temperature‑controlled environment, exposed to weather conditions.

AHF Products is a leading hard surface flooring manufacturer in the USA with a family of trusted brands serving the residential and commercial hardwood, tile, and vinyl flooring markets. With decades of experience in award‑winning flooring design, product development, manufacturing, and service, we create quality flooring to last for generations through inspiring designs, innovation, and a deep commitment to outstanding customer service. Our residential flooring brands include Bruce®, Armstrong Flooring™, Hartco®, Robbins®, LM Flooring®, Capella®, HomerWood®, Hearthwood®, Raintree®, Autograph®, Emily Morrow Home®, tmbr®, Crossville®, and Crossville Studios®. Our commercial brands include Bruce Contract™, Hartco Contract™, AHF Contract®, Armstrong Flooring, Parterre®, Crossville®, and Crossville Studios®.
Headquartered in Mountville, Pennsylvania, with manufacturing operations across the United States and in Cambodia, AHF Products employs over 3,000 dedicated team members.
